CPU comparisonAMD A4-1250 or Intel Core i3-7020U -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.
The AMD A4-1250 has 2 cores with 2 threads and clocks with a maximum frequency of 1.00 GHz. Up to GB of memory is supported in 2 memory channels. The AMD A4-1250 was released in Q2/2013. The Intel Core i3-7020U has 2 cores with 4 threads and clocks with a maximum frequency of 2.30 GHz. The CPU supports up to 32 GB of memory in 2 memory channels. The Intel Core i3-7020U was released in Q3/2018. |

Hardware codec supportA photo or video codec that is accelerated in hardware can greatly accelerate the working speed of a processor and extend the battery life of notebooks or smartphones when playing videos. |

Thermal ManagementThe thermal design power (TDP for short) of the AMD A4-1250 is 8 W, while the Intel Core i3-7020U has a TDP of 15 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ently. |
